Characterising Shear Modulus and Damping from in Situ and Laboratory Tests for the Seismic Area of Catania

Abstract:
The paper shows the dynamic characterisation of three different sites of the city of Catania
which is one of the most seismically active areas of Italy. The results of in situ and laboratory investigations
are described and compared. Moreover normalised laws are proposed to consider shear modulus decay and
damping ratio increase with strain level. Special attention is paid to the variation of shear modulus and
damping ratio with strain level and depth. The deposits under consideration consist of different type of soils
and represent the geotechnical variability in the municipal area of Catania.
